What is CVE-2024-49722?

A vulnerability exists in the showAvatarPicker method of EditUserPhotoController.java within the Android Framework, allowing for a potential cross user image leak. This occurs because of a confused deputy pattern that could lead to unwanted local information disclosure without the need for additional execution privileges or user interaction for exploitation. As a result, sensitive user data may be exposed, highlighting the importance of immediate attention to affected systems.
